Cosmetic Condition: Really nice shape for its age with typical mild play wear - various nicks, chips, dents & dings; surface scratches, weather checking & some light finish wear. Overall the guitar has a marvelous, cool vintage look to it with a beautiful patina.
Neck: Nicely rounded, medium-profile mahogany neck with cream binding & tortoise side-dots. Brazilian rosewood fingerboard with mother of pearl double parallelogram inlays. Original frets are in great shape with hardly any wear. Unoriginal repro tuners intentionally "aged" to look vintage. 1 11/16" nut width; 24 3/4" scale length. Neck is straight & truss rod works fine.
Body: Florentine cutaway, hollow maple body with dual F-holes. Unoriginal Bigsby tremolo tailpiece with Gibson ABR-1 bridge & nickel hardware. 5-ply black pickguard; guitar weighs 6 lbs 11.8 oz.
Electronics: Unoriginal PAF repro humbuckers with nickel covers. Bridge - 8.36K ohms; Neck - 7.59K ohms. Dual volume & tone controls with gold "top hat" knobs; 3-way toggle switch. All electronics are in perfect working condition.
Case: Vintage Gretsch tweed hardshell case included. Some of the tweed tolex has worn off the case, but for the most part it's in great shape & the guitar fits quite nicely inside.
